    D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ION

    The Department of Transportation, District One announces a community meeting regarding the Zemel Road Project Development and Environment (PD&E) Study.

    DATE AND TIME: December 7, 2010, 10:00 a.m.

    PLACE: Burnt Store Colony Banquet Center, 15550 Burnt Store Road, Punta Gorda, Florida

    GENERAL SUBJECT MATTER TO BE CONSIDERED: This meeting is held to afford interested people an opportunity to express their views about location, conceptual design, social, economic, and environmental effects of Financial Project ID: 427181 2 22 01, otherwise known as the Zemel Road PD&E study. Project limits include the Zemel Road and Burnt Store Road intersection to 1500 feet north of the Burnt Store Road and Yacht Club Boulevard intersection in Charlotte County. Proposed improvements involve realignment of the Zemel Road and Burnt Store Road intersection. Project information will be on display for public comment. The no-build alternative is a viable alternative and will remain so throughout the remainder of the PD&E study. Right-of-way will be required to construct the proposed intersection improvement and related stormwater ponds. Design, right-of-way acquisition, and construction phases of this project are currently unfunded.
